Both brokers offer MetaTrader 4 and MetaTrader 5, the most popular platforms among Netherlands traders. XM Group also provides its own XM WebTrader and mobile app with advanced charting tools. FP Markets offers cTrader in addition to MT4/MT5, which is favored by scalpers for its depth of market and order flow visibility. For Netherlands traders who value automation and custom indicators, both brokers support Expert Advisors (EAs) on MT4/MT5, but FP Markets’ cTrader offers a more modern interface for manual traders.

Neither XM Group nor FP Markets is regulated by the Dutch AFM, but both are regulated by top-tier authorities: XM Group by the FCA (UK) and CySEC (Cyprus), and FP Markets by ASIC (Australia) and CySEC. For Netherlands traders, this means they are not covered by the Dutch investor compensation scheme, but they benefit from strict international standards. Both brokers segregate client funds and offer negative balance protection. Traders should verify the specific entity accepting Netherlands clients to ensure regulatory compliance.
